Office for National Statistics - Neighbourhood Statistics pages  This is the place to go for statistics on the area your project or business is in, which can be helpful for funding applications, evaluation or market research and it is as easy as entering your postcode.  You can find out which Super Output Area you are in and what the levels of deprivation are for your area under headings such as income, employment, education, skills and training.  http://neighbourhood.statistics.gov.uk/dissemination

Supply2.gov.uk  Supply2.gov.uk is the official government lower-value contract opportunity portal which provides small businesses with visibility of public sector contract opportunities typically below £100,000.  Initial registration is free for basic information with chargeable upgrades.  Opportunities on view are national and across a broad spectrum, but there are plenty of public art, video production and other relevant posts which may be of interest.  They also run training events on tendering skills.  http://www.supply2.gov.uk
